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is titled "Method of completing a well with sand screens." This invention describes a method for drilling and completing a wellbore that includes drilling through a subterranean formation using a wellbore fluid. The wellbore fluid comprises a base fluid and a micronized weighting agent, with a sand screen disposed in an interval of the wellbore. Another significant patent is "Additive for increasing the density of a fluid for casing annulus pressure control." This method involves circulating a wellbore fluid that includes an oleaginous base fluid and a wellbore additive colloidal solid material. The additive is created by grinding a solid particulate material with a polymeric dispersing agent, ensuring that the resulting colloidal solid particles have specific size characteristics.
